How much do remote creative writing jobs pay per year?

As of Jul 14, 2026, the average yearly pay for remote creative writing in Missouri is $58,330.00,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$43,600.00 and $79,700.00 per year,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a Remote Creative Writer, and why are they important?

To thrive as a Remote Creative Writer, you need excellent writing, storytelling, and editing skills, often supported by a relevant degree or portfolio of work. Familiarity with word processing software, content management systems, and collaborative platforms like Google Docs or Slack is typically required. Strong self-motivation, time management, and receptive communication skills set standout writers apart in remote environments. These skills ensure high-quality, engaging content creation while meeting deadlines and collaborating effectively from a distance.

What Are Remote Creative Writing Jobs?

You can find remote creative writing positions in multiple industries. Your job is to tell a story or express an idea through various formats. Your duties may have you working with material that your audience can read, watch, or listen to through multimedia platforms. You can be a content writer, an editor, a literary coordinator, an online professor, a publicist, or an author. Your responsibilities vary depending on the position, but you may develop original content, write articles, books, blogs, or newsletters, create scripts, produce rough drafts, or edit manuscripts. You can work a remote creative writing job as a permanent position or as a freelance writer.

What is the difference between Remote Creative Writing vs Remote Content Writing?

AspectRemote Creative WritingRemote Content Writing
Required CredentialsPortfolio, writing samples, sometimes a degree in English or related fieldPortfolio, writing samples, often a degree in communications, marketing, or related field
Work EnvironmentFreelance or in-house, creative projects, flexible hoursFreelance or in-house, marketing and informational content, deadlines
Employer & Industry UsagePublishing houses, advertising agencies, entertainmentBusinesses, digital marketing firms, media companies
Search & Comparison IntentCreative projects, storytelling, fiction, scriptsSEO, blog posts, articles, product descriptions

Remote Creative Writing focuses on storytelling, fiction, and creative projects, often requiring a portfolio and a creative mindset. Remote Content Writing emphasizes producing informational, marketing, or SEO content for businesses, with a focus on clarity and engagement. While both roles involve writing skills, their applications and industries differ significantly.

What is remote creative writing?

Remote creative writing refers to the practice of producing original written content, such as stories, poems, or scripts, from a location outside of a traditional office—often from home or any place with internet access. Creative writers use their imagination and language skills to craft engaging narratives or expressive works, collaborating with clients or publishers online. This flexible work arrangement allows writers to manage their schedules and work with organizations or clients globally. Remote creative writing can include freelance projects, content creation, and contributions to books, magazines, or websites.

How do remote creative writers typically collaborate with editors and other team members while working from home?

Remote creative writers often use collaboration tools like Slack, Google Docs, or project management platforms to stay connected with editors and team members. Regular check-ins, virtual meetings, and shared documents help ensure clear communication regarding project goals, deadlines, and feedback. Writers may also participate in brainstorming sessions or peer reviews online, which fosters a sense of teamwork even when working independently. Adapting to different communication styles and being proactive in seeking feedback are key to thriving in a remote creative writing role.
